Purchase/lease and oversee the maintenance of office furniture and equipment, i.e. copiers, fax machines, and telephone system
Oversee all applicable office related contracts/accounts
Manage and supervise office personnel, including interviewing, hiring, and training employees; planning, assigning, and directing work; appraising performance; rewarding and disciplining employees; addressing complaints and resolving problems
Ensure compliance with and provide legal postings for the Construction, Sales, and division offices
Oversee special projects (holiday party, set up flu shots, order employee gifts, plan company functions, fire extinguisher inspections)
Fill in for subordinates when necessary
Conduct all business in a professional and ethical manner to serve customers and increase the goodwill and profit of the company
Perform an annual review of vendors used by the office (water, first aid, shirts, office supplies, flower company, coffee company)
Oversee all aspects of office management
Set office policies and duties

Environment + Sustainability
2023 Inclusion
Dow Jones Sustainability Index
Recognized for sustainability performance and added to the Dow Jones Sustainability North America Index in 2023.
Scope 1&2 Emissions
Fiscal 2022 Calculation Completed
Successfully calculated greenhouse gas emissions for Scope 1 and 2 for the fiscal year 2022.
Began internal tracking of various ESG metrics in 2020
Performed initial ESG risk assessment in 2021
Commenced data collection for baseline Scope 1 & 2 greenhouse gas emissions in 2022
Completed CDP climate questionnaire in 2023
Board oversight of key ESG matters via Nominating and Governance Committee
Commitment to perform Scope 3 readiness assessment and consider GHG reduction targets
Energy-efficiency features included in homes from site selection through construction
